Validation library with type-safe schemas and rules
-
Updated
Sep 24, 2025 - Ruby
Validation library with type-safe schemas and rules
Flexible type system for Ruby with coercions and constraints
Parameter Validation & Type Coercion for Sinatra
Coercion and validation for data structures
Conversion from one object type to another with a bit of black magic.
Declarative input schemas for Ruby apps.
Data structures, validation, coercion and processing toolkit for Ruby
`Rack::Request.params` validation and type coercion, on Rack.
Request parameters validations, type coercion and filtering for Rails params
Simple and composable validation and coercion of data structures
Forms with integrated validations and attribute coercing.
Ruby validation and documentation generation. Write validation code and get generated documentation that you don't have to maintain!
Dress up your Ruby objects with garments from Wardrobe!
Transform, parse, coerce, validate, it's all just a chain of transformations. Replacement/extension for Reform.
Ruby environment variables with schema validation and coercion.
Add a description, image, and links to the coercion topic page so that developers can more easily learn about it.
To associate your repository with the coercion topic, visit your repo's landing page and select "manage topics."